What is Transcript Order Form

The Transcript Order Form CAED 435 is a legal document used by individuals or entities to request the transcription of court proceedings from the US District Court, Eastern District of California.

How to Fill Out the Transcript Order Form CAED 435 Online (Step-by-Step)

Completing the CAED 435 form online involves several key steps to ensure accuracy and compliance. Follow this step-by-step guide:
  • Begin by entering your contact information, including your name, address, and phone number.
  • Provide case details, such as the case number and court location.
  • Select the type of transcript you require, indicating specific dates or hearing types.
  • Review item numbers 4 through 20 to ensure all relevant fields are completed.
  • Sign the document to certify that all information provided is accurate and complete.
  • Submit the form through your chosen method—online, by mail, or in-person.

Fees, Payment Methods, and Confirmation for the Transcript Order Form CAED 435

When ordering transcripts, be aware of potential fees associated with processing your request. You may need to pay a deposit fee that varies based on the type of transcript you are ordering. Available payment methods can include:
  • Credit or debit cards for online submissions.
  • Checks or money orders if submitting by mail.
  • Cash when ordered in-person, depending on the court's policy.
Always check to receive confirmation of your submission to ensure that your order is being processed.

What to Expect After Submitting the Transcript Order Form CAED 435

After you submit the CAED 435 form, you can expect a processing timeline that varies based on the court's schedule. Typically, the timeline for receiving your transcript will depend on the workload of the court and the complexity of the proceedings. During this time, you may be able to track your order status through the court's designated system.
Upon completion, your transcript will be sent to the contact information provided. If you do not receive it within the expected timeframe, follow up with the court to ensure there are no issues with your order.
